    Cultural Etiquette When Exploring Cambodia from Argentina

    Admire the golden splendor of Cambodia’s Royal PalaceAdmire the golden splendor of Cambodia’s Royal Palace (Source: Internet)

    Respecting Khmer Cultural & Religious Heritage

    Cambodia is deeply Buddhist — respectful behaviour in temples and toward monks is essential:

    • Greetings — Sampeah (palms together, slight bow); say “soksabai” (hello). Use sampeah when greeting elders, monks or in temples.
    • Dress — Shoulders and knees must be covered in temples (no shorts, tank tops, tight clothing). Bring light scarf/sarong ($3–5) or long pants/skirt. Remove shoes before entering temple buildings.
    • Behaviour — Never touch anyone’s head (sacred); do not point feet at people/Buddha images; do not step over threshold in temples. Women should not touch monks or pass items directly to them.
    • Temples & Monks — Walk clockwise around stupas; sit with feet tucked behind (not pointing forward). Small donations ($0.50–$2) appreciated at temples.
    • Advice — Say “arkun” (thank you); remove shoes when entering homes/temples; smile — it’s part of Khmer culture. Adopt eco-friendly habits (reusable bottle $4) to support sustainable Cambodia Travel. Tony Bùi notes: “In 20 years guiding, I’ve seen respectful Argentine travellers flourish in Cambodia’s spiritual sites.”

    General Advice:

    • Language — “Soksabai” (hello), “arkun” (thank you); English spoken in tourist areas.
    • Respect — Follow temple rules strictly; support local vendors fairly; avoid public displays of affection.
    • Navigation — Use offline maps (Maps.me) with “Siem Reap”, “Phnom Penh”, “Sihanoukville”.
    • Eco-Advice — Prefer shared tuk-tuk, bicycles or group boats to reduce emissions.

    Best Time to Explore Cambodia from Argentina

    Experience life on the water in Tonle Sap’s floating communitiesExperience life on the water in Tonle Sap’s floating communities (Source: Internet)

    Main cultural & nature opportunities:

    • November–February (cool dry season) — Best overall: 23–32 °C, low humidity, ideal for temples, cities & exploration.
    • March–May (hot dry season) — 30–40 °C, very hot, good for beaches but tiring for temple visits.
    • June–October (wet/green season) — Afternoon showers, lush scenery, fewer crowds, excellent for waterfalls & budget travel.

    Cool/dry season (Nov–Feb) is ideal for first-time visitors from Argentina. Shoulder seasons offer good weather & fewer crowds. Check forecast via Legend Travel Group support.

    What to Pack for the Best Cambodia Tours from Argentina

    Pack for a comfortable and sustainable journey:

    • Documents — Passport (valid 6+ months), wallet ($5–$10), tour reservations, visa confirmation if eVisa.
    • Clothing — Modest clothing for temples (long pants/skirts, covered shoulders); light scarf; lightweight summer clothes; rain jacket for wet season; comfortable walking shoes; hat & sunglasses.
    • Essentials — Reusable water bottle; snacks; small backpack; sunscreen; insect repellent.
    • Technology — Phone with translation apps; charger; power bank; camera (with permission for photos).
    • Eco Items — Reusable bag for shopping; phrase card with basic Khmer.
    • Extras — Small USD notes for temples/markets; first-aid kit; umbrella; money belt for valuables. Advice — Pack light (max 10–15 kg); reusable items support sustainability.

    Practical Tips for the Best Cambodia Tours from Argentina

    • Travel Advice — Visit temples early (sunrise) to avoid heat/crowds; dress modestly; negotiate tuk-tuk prices; carry small USD notes; respect Buddhist customs.
    • Etiquette — Sampeah greeting; remove shoes in temples/homes; never point feet at Buddha/people; women avoid touching monks.
    • Access — Choose independent for flexibility, group tours for knowledge, multi-experience for depth.
    • Opening Hours — Temples sunrise–sunset; peak crowds Nov–Feb.
    • Sustainability — Use reusable bottle; support ethical operators.
    • Navigation — Use Maps.me offline; Grab or local apps for transport.
    • Weather — Cool/dry Nov–Feb ideal; check forecast via Legend Travel Group support.
    • Safety — Keep valuables in money belt; beware of scams; emergency number 117/119.
